Job Description
Summary: Databricks is a leading data and AI company dedicated to helping data teams solve complex problems. As an MBA Intern in Product Operations, you will work at the intersection of Product Management, Engineering, and Field teams to ensure product innovations reach customers effectively and deliver maximum value.
Responsibilities:
- Partner with PMs, ENG, and Field teams to lead the operational rollout of new features, ensuring the organization is equipped with the data and resources needed for a successful launch
- Synthesize insights from customer feedback, product usage metrics, and partner inputs to provide Engineering and PM with a clear, data-backed view of market needs
- Build and maintain the dashboards that track product adoption and health, leveraging SQL to provide the "ground truth" on how features are performing in the wild
- Identify friction points in how information flows from Product to the Field and implement lean processes to keep teams aligned during rapid launch cycles
Required Qualifications:
- Currently enrolled in a top-tier MBA program with 3–5 years of professional experience (e.g., Consulting, BizOps, or Strategy) and a passion for the 'last mile' of product delivery
- Advanced SQL skills are required
- You are willing to get hands-on
- You can build rapport with technical PMs and Engineering leads while speaking the language of our Sales and Customer Success teams
- You understand that 'strategy' only matters if it can be executed
